Introducing Mid-Summer Madness

Mid-Summer Madness is a non-juried show where are Members’ art will be hung on a first-come, first-serve basis, members are entitled to only a single entry. The first 60 pieces of work entered into our online entry system will be on display from August 20 – September 23. All original 2D or 3D work following exhibition guidelines which specifies that work should not exceed 20” on any side (including the frame) is eligible for this exhibition.

The public is invited to vote for their favorite piece to win the People’s Choice Award. Votes may be cast at any time during the exhibition and the winner will be announced at the end of the exhibition.

Terms of Entry

  • Entry is open to artists residing in any of the states or territories of the United States, Canada, and Mexico.
  • Entering this exhibition indicates understanding and agreement on the part of the artist with the conditions stated herein and with (a) MFA’s approved Statement of Equality and Diversity and (b) MFA’s General Guidelines. Work must meet exhibition guidelines to be included in the event. MFA may determine work ineligible if entry guidelines are not followed. Work delivered must correspond with the image(s) submitted.
  • Images of accepted works may be used at the sole discretion of MFA for promotional purposes including, but not limited to: the invitation, catalog, website, or social media. Images will include attribution wherever possible.
  • Work cannot be withdrawn before the end of the event.

Liability

  • All work will be handled with all possible care, but pieces submitted for exhibition are at the artist’s risk. In the event of damage or theft, the MFA will not be held liable. If insurance is desired, the artist must carry it.

Awards

  • Cash awards total $100. One People’s Choice Award will be voted on by the public.

Entry Requirements

  • All work must be uploaded through artcall.org. File size may be no more than 10 MB.
  • Images for the juror must correspond with the actual work. MFA does not display watermarks; artists display at their own risk.
  • For video submissions: you must put the link to the video in the Linked Web Resource field, and then upload a still frame from the video. For accepted video submissions, the artist will be expected to deliver the file to MFA on a thumbdrive.
  • All entries must be original and completed solely by the artist’s hand. A maximum of 1 original work created within the past 3 years may be entered. Work previously exhibited at any MFA location (excluding MFA Virtual Gallery) is not eligible for re-entry.
  • Maximum size of work, including edges of artwork or frame, cannot exceed 20” in any direction.

Entry Fee

  • 1 entry $15 (Non-members $85, includes 1 Year MFA Membership). Entry fees are non-refundable.

Sales

  • Artists will retain 70% from sales (75% for MFA Members). MFA will retain 30% commission (25% for MFA Members) on any work sold through MFA.
  • Work must be for sale. Work may be set to Price on Request (POR).
